Click to view map Coordinates: | Erected in 1880 by Barry & Nephews, the magazine was used for storage of explosives until 1965. (Richardson 2001:137) The Powder Magazine forms part of the cemetery wall. It seems to be used as a store room for Municipal workers. The powder magazine was declared a National Monument in 1974, and is now a Provincial Heritage Site. References:
